SCHD is an exchange-traded fund introduced by Charles Schwab that intends to track the efficiency of the Dow Jones U.S. Dividend 100 Index, which consists of high dividend-paying U.S. stocks.
2. How often does SCHD pay dividends?
SCHD typically pays dividends on a quarterly basis, making it a terrific choice for financiers looking for routine income.
3. Is the dividend yield fixed?
No, the dividend yield fluctuates based upon the stock cost and the dividends paid. It can change from one quarter to the next.
